I just got off the phone with Celebrity. They said that they are transferring everybody that booked the Solstice TA to the Equinox. It will take until Monday to complete it. Each of us will be notified by email.

Our prices and cabins are protected. Eventhough the Equinox went on sale today, you will notice that that the particular cabin you had booked is not available.
